The Sun Hydraulics DNDCXCN228 (DNDCXCN228) is a direct acting, solenoid-operated, 4-way, 3-position spool valve engineered for precision fluid control. This valve is spring-centered to maintain a neutral position when not energized. It offers versatile flow options: energizing coil A directs flow from port 3 P to port 2 A and from port 4 B to port 1 T, while coil B energization redirects flow from port 3 to port 4 and from port 2 to port 1. Designed for durability, the solenoid tube assembly is fatigue rated for service up to 5000 psi (350 bar), offering high reliability in demanding applications. Notably, this valve does not require a minimum hydraulic pressure for operation, making it suitable for various low-pressure applications. In differential flow circuits, it is recommended that higher return flows are channeled through port 2 A to port 1 T. The valve incorporates EPDM seals compatible with phosphate ester fluids; however, these seals are vulnerable to petroleum-based substances. The wet armature design allows the working fluid to surround the armature and absorb heat generated by the coil\u2014important in applications where coils remain energized for extended periods. The DNDCXCN228 features a high-efficiency solenoid that ensures reliable valve shifting with significant spool actuating force per watt expended. It supports interchangeable coils with other Sun Series 1 solenoid products and offers various coil termination and voltage options, including surge protection. The valve's floating style construction minimizes internal part binding due to installation torque or machining variations. With a capacity of up to 5 gpm (20 L/min) and a fast response time of approximately 50 ms, this valve provides efficient performance in diverse hydraulic systems while maintaining minimal leakage under specified conditions.

This direct acting, solenoid-operated, 4-way, 3-position spool valve is spring centered to the neutral position. When coil A is energized, the flow is from port 3 (P) to port 2 (A) and from port 4 (B) to port 1 (T). When coil B is energized, the flow is from port 3 to port 4 and from port 2 to port 1.
- The solenoid tube assembly is fatigue rated for 5000 psi (350 bar) service.
- This valve is direct actuated and requires no minimum hydraulic pressure for operation.
- In differential flow circuits, the higher return flow should be directed through port 2 (A) to port 1 (T).
- Cartridges with EPDM seals are for use in systems with phosphate ester fluids. Exposure to petroleum based fluids, greases and lubricants will damage the seals.
- This valve utilizes a wet armature design. This means that the working fluid surrounds the armature and is exposed to the heat generated by the coil. This can be a factor if the coil is energized for long periods of time. Some fluids, notably water/glycol mixtures, break down at these temperatures over time and form varnishes that will affect the function of the cartridge.
- A wide variety of coil termination and voltage options are available, with and without surge protection. See the CONFIGURATION section.
- The solenoid's unique magnetic design results in a high efficiency solenoid, yielding high spool actuating force per Watt expended, leading to reliable valve shifting.
- Coils are interchangeable with other Sun Series 1 solenoid products and can be mounted on the tube in either direction.
- Coil connector options offer ratings up to IP69K. See individual coil product pages for details. Additional weatherized coils and kits are available for more complete environmental protection.
- Incorporates the Sun floating style construction to minimize the possibility of internal parts binding due to excessive installation torque and/or cavity/cartridge machining variations.
| Cavity | T-31A |
| Series | 1 |
| Capacity | 5 gpm20 L/min. |
| Maximum Operating Pressure | 5000 psi350 bar |
| Response Time - Typical | 50 ms50 ms |
| Maximum Valve Leakage at 110 SUS (24 cSt) | 10 in³/min.@3000 psi160 cc/min.@210 bar |
| Switching Frequency | 15000 cycles/hr15000 cycles/hr |
| Solenoid Tube Diameter | .75 in.19 mm |
| Valve Hex Size | 7/8 in.22,2 mm |
| Valve Installation Torque | 30 - 35 lbf ft41 - 47 Nm |
